Keywords: castro bros mobile service inc ca

Castro Bros Mobile Service, Inc. - Merced (CA)

Address: 🏡 1000 E Childs Ave bldg b, Merced, CA 95341
Phone : +1 (209) 658-0811

Time Booking Available for Castro Bros Mobile Service, Inc.

Place Google: https://www.google.com/maps/place/?q=place_id:ChIJF9MFk7FDkYARK3KATznleQ4
#,California